10 Minute : Ginger Coconut Chutney
This morning if you are planning to make yummy soft idlis for breakfast, try out a different chutney to go with it. The ginger coconut chutney is one of the best in the list that goes perfectly well with idlis.
This 10 minute chutney recipe, will not accommodate too much of your time too, which is why many mums opt for this recipe. If you want to prepare this yummy and easy chutney, you should know that going easy on the ginger is important. Too much of ginger added to this breakfast recipe will only make the dish seem indigestible.
Ginger coconut chutney is also the best for old folks as ginger provides an easier access to digestion. Consuming this ingredient in the morning will also keep away bad breath.

Here is the ginger coconut chutney recipe to enjoy with your fluffy idlis:
Serves: 6
Preparation Time: 10 minutes
Cooking Time: 12 minutes
Ingredients
- Grated coconut - 1 cup
- Ginger - 2 pcs (skinned and washed)
- Green chillies - 3 (sliced)
- Tamarind - 2 pinches
- Salt to taste
- Coconut oil - 1 tsp
Procedure
- Take a mixer and add in all the ingredients to it.
- Grind the ingredients except the oil into a coarse paste.
- If the paste gets a little too thick, add in a little water to the paste to thin it.
- When done, add in the oil to the chutney.
- Using a spoon, mix it well.
- Your garlic chutney is now ready to eat. This vegetarian recipe can be enjoyed when cold too. It adds to a different flavour.
